White Asterism by Jeff R. Graham

White Asterism - designed by Jeff R. Graham jeff@faceters.com ©2000
Angles for R.I. = 1.63 67 facets + 6 facets on girdle = 73
6-fold, mirror-image symmetry 96 index

L/W = 1.155 T/W = 0.225 T/L = 0.195 P/W = 0.457 C/W = 0.344

H/W = (P+C)/W+0.02 = 0.821 P/H = 0.556 C/H = 0.419
Vol./W^3 = 0.312 72.6% Light Return
Pavilion
P1 43.00 96-16-32-48-64-80 Cut to center point.
P2(G) 90.00

96-16-32-48-64-80

Cut a level girdle, meet P1
P3 41.40

01-15-17-31-33-47
49-63-65-79-81-95

Cut to meet girdle.
Crown
C1 64.00 96-16-32-48-64-80 Cut to meet girdle
C2 42.00 06-10-22-26-38-42-54-58-70-74-86-90 Cut to meet girdle
C3 40.08 08-24-40-56-72-88 Cut to meet girdle
C4 32.00 03-13-19-29-35-45-51-61-67-77-83-93 Cut to meet C1,C2.
C5 30.00 96-16-32-48-64-80 Cut to meet C1,C2,C4.
C6 24.00 08-24-40-56-72-88 Cut to meet C3,C4.
T 0.00 Table Cut to meet C5,C6.

White Asterism - Cutting Remarks

Shown at left is a 8mm x 7mm deep ~ 2.84 carat White Asterism cut from Clear Mexican Danburite
by Jeff Graham.

I recently came into a large parcel of Danburite crystals, although this material is well known in mineral collecting circles, it is not commonly seen in faceted stones. I wanted to create a design that would take advantage of the diamond like clarity and appearance of the material. Because of it’s clarity, it does not need to be cut in a especially bright design, it is already bright. Notice the depth of this stone, it has a lot of dispersion and nice patterns... Cut in a larger size, 1 carat plus. This also works well in light colored Topaz, Tourmaline, and man-made materials.
